"Established by Captain John Shymansky in 1963, Southern Maryland’s resilient crab house keeps regulars coming back for its fresh seafood, steaks, and chicken. Any day now, pick crabs across its open-air waterfront deck starting at 11:30 a.m. AYCE steamed crab specials (around $50) include a salad bar, hush puppies, and ears of corn, with shrimp for $5 more. To-go bushels of male crabs typically start at $115." - Tierney Plumb
